Begin with the exact MacBook Air and the job you need to do
A document camera is not simply a second webcam. It points down at paper, books, objects, demonstrations, or artwork, and its usefulness depends on the entire path from lens to laptop. Write down your MacBook Air model, year, chip, currently installed macOS version, and free ports. Then describe the output you need: a live preview, a saved still image, a recording, a feed inside a meeting app, or a projected presentation. Those workflows can have different requirements.
Do not treat a retailer badge saying “for Mac” as permanent proof. Compatibility, permissions, applications, and adapter requirements can change. Check the manufacturer’s current support page for the exact camera and your current software environment. Map the connection path before comparing headline specifications
Draw the route from camera to MacBook Air. A plug that physically fits does not by itself establish data compatibility, power delivery, video behavior, or software support. Some workflows may use a direct cable, others an adapter or hub, and some products may offer another connection mode. Only current documentation for the exact devices can establish what is supported. If several peripherals must share the laptop, compare a USB-C hub for MacBook users or a Thunderbolt dock for MacBook without assuming either accessory fixes an unsupported camera.
Hubs add their own limits, power needs, firmware, and failure points. Test the camera first with the simplest manufacturer-approved connection. Then add the hub, external display, storage, charger, and other devices one at a time. Label cables that look alike but serve different roles. Keep proof of the working arrangement—model numbers, cable type, app version, and settings—so a future change is easier to diagnose.

Test capture area, focus, lighting, and arm movement together
Image quality is more than a sensor number. Place the largest page, book, object, or artwork you expect to show under the camera. Can you frame it without raising the arm into a shelf or moving the base into your keyboard space? Check whether the head and joints stay where placed, whether the base slides, and whether controls remain reachable. Test fine detail in the real room. Glossy pages can reflect lamps; white paper can fool automatic exposure; hands moving into frame can trigger unwanted focus changes. A controllable LED desk lamp chosen for visual comfort may help, but diffuse placement is usually more useful than simply adding brightness. Never infer resolution, frame rate, focus distance, or low-light performance from a product family name. Verify current specifications for the exact listed model and judge sample output at the viewing size your audience will use.
Separate document capture from conferencing needs
A camera that shows paper clearly is not automatically the best choice for showing your face, and a meeting app may handle an external feed differently from the maker’s own viewer. Decide whether you will switch between the MacBook camera and the document camera, use picture-in-picture, share an application window, or send the external camera directly as the call input. Practice the transition in a private meeting before presenting.

Run a five-minute rehearsal
- Open the intended app and select the correct source.
- Move a printed page from edge to edge and watch focus and exposure.
- Switch to the presenter view and back without unplugging equipment.
- Record a short sample, then inspect sound, orientation, legibility, and delay.
- Restart the laptop and prove that the setup is repeatable.
Plan desk space, ergonomics, and cable control
Document cameras need a clear footprint plus room for the subject. Mark the base, arm sweep, laptop, mouse, charger, and largest page with painter’s tape. Keep the camera from blocking the laptop screen or forcing you to twist repeatedly. Route leads so the arm can move without tugging a connector. Provide gentle slack, support adapters, and keep cables out of the page area. Finish with a current-compatibility and return-window checklist
Before ordering, capture screenshots or PDFs of the current support page, system requirements, included accessories, setup instructions, warranty, and seller return terms. On arrival, inspect the exact model label and test every critical task immediately. A successful preview in one app does not prove recording, meeting integration, or another app will work.
- Verify current MacBook Air and macOS support directly with the manufacturer.
- Confirm the approved connection, power arrangement, app, and permissions.
- Test the largest real subject under normal room lighting.
- Check orientation, focus behavior, saved output, and meeting-app selection.
- Repeat after reconnecting and restarting, then document the working setup.

Document Camera and MacBook Air Questions
Will every document camera work with every MacBook Air?
No. A physical connector or a general “Mac compatible” statement does not guarantee support for every MacBook Air model, macOS version, app, cable, adapter, or hub. Check the camera manufacturer’s current compatibility documentation for the exact model and test your complete workflow during the return period.
Do I need a USB-C hub for a document camera?
That depends on the exact camera, MacBook Air, approved cable, available ports, and any other connected equipment. Start with the simplest manufacturer-supported connection. If a hub is needed, verify its data and power requirements and test it separately rather than assuming it will solve an unsupported connection.
Can a document camera be used in video meetings on a MacBook Air?
Some setups may allow a document camera feed to be selected or shared in a meeting app, but support and steps can change. Verify the current camera and meeting-app instructions, permissions, and macOS requirements. Run a private call to check orientation, legibility, sound, delay, and source switching.
Is a document camera better than a scanner for books or artwork?
It depends on the required output. A document camera is useful for live demonstration and flexible positioning, while a scanner may be better for deliberate still capture or archiving. Compare capture area, handling of bound pages, lighting, focus, color needs, file workflow, and current software support.
What should I test as soon as the camera arrives?
Confirm the exact model, included accessories, approved connection, current software support, permissions, and return deadline. Test your largest real subject, normal room lighting, focus behavior, orientation, still capture, recording, and meeting workflow. Disconnect, restart, reconnect, and repeat so the setup is proven rather than accidental.
